The very first choice in any paint job is determining whether to Do it yourself it or hire expert painters.
An expert recreational vehicle outside paint work can conveniently cost $10,000, which could make good sense if you have a more recent or extremely pricey gear whose worth you desire to maintain. For our 2007 Keystone Raptor, that type of financial investment didn't make sense. You may be daunted by painting on such a big scale, but I'm right here to tell you that if you can paint a room and have a tall ladder, you can do this.
The experts might utilize aquatic epoxy or automotive paint, which are the longest lasting alternatives. The drawbacks to these are that they're very costly and come in minimal colors.
We're almost a year in (and we placed our gear via a lot in Alaska!.?.!!), and I enjoy to claim that there are only 2 quarter-sized high-use areas that are cracking. We made use of two gallons of paint for the skim coat and several quarts or paint examples for the decorative shades.
A professional looking paint work requires excellent devices, so this is not an area you want to skimp. I considered renting or buying a paint sprayer, however eventually decided to stick to paint rollers and brushes because I'm extra comfy paint by doing this. It was a good choice since the finish came out simply fine the way we did it.

In the very early 2000's this was a significant issue with a number of recreational vehicle makers that purchased their fiberglass from Dow Corning. It had not been simply RV's as Corvettes also experienced the very same problem. Around 2006 the majority of this was resolved and has actually not been as major an issue as it was in the past.
That claimed, my 2008 Discovery 40X was constantly parked outside all year an was the dark paint system, however never ever showed any problem with monitoring. What I've reviewed on the subject suggests the typical reasons if the resource is localized is something having struck the surface and created the undercoat to split at some point causing the surface paint revealing checking.
